What kind of music did Ben like?
Ben composed a quartet. Ben Franklin found simple beauty in simple tunes. He played several musical instruments, including the violin, harp, and guitar. His great interest in music lead him to build his own glass armonica. This simple musical instrument was played by touching the edge of the spinning glass with dampened fingers. The armonica’s beautiful tones appealed to many composers, including Mozart and Beethoven.
